CHILLED WATER CIRCUIT

The chilled water is pumped from the chiller's water tank to the discharge outlet of the
chiller. Then from the discharge outlet, the water travels to the object to be cooled,
through the heat exchanger, and returns through the chillers return line into the water
tank. Be sure to keep all lines full size (1"). If the size of the lines are reduced, then the
flow of water will be restricted, and thus resulting in improper chilling.
